    identical
    [ adj ]
    1. (of twins) derived from a single egg or ovum

    2. <adj.all>
      identical twins are monovular
    3. exactly alike; incapable of being perceived as different

    4. <adj.all>
      rows of identical houses
      cars identical except for their license plates
      they wore indistinguishable hats
    5. being the exact same one; not any other:

    6. <adj.all>
      this is the identical room we stayed in before
      the themes of his stories are one and the same
      saw the selfsame quotation in two newspapers
      on this very spot
      the very thing he said yesterday
      the very man I want to see
    7. having properties with uniform values along all axes

    8. <adj.all>
    9. coinciding exactly when superimposed

    10. <adj.all>
      identical triangles


    Identical \I*den"tic*al\, a. [Cf. F. identique. See {Identity}.]
    1. The same; the selfsame; the very same; not different; as,
    the identical person or thing.

    I can not remember a thing that happened a year ago,
    without a conviction . . . that I, the same
    identical person who now remember that event, did
    then exist. --Reid.

    2. Uttering sameness or the same truth; expressing in the
    predicate what is given, or obviously implied, in the
    subject; tautological.

    When you say body is solid, I say that you make an
    identical proposition, because it is impossible to
    have the idea of body without that of solidity.
    --Fleming.

    {Identical equation} (Alg.), an equation which is true for
    all values of the algebraic symbols which enter into it.


    Identic \I*den"tic\, Identical \I*den"tic*al\, a.
    In diplomacy (esp. in the form identic), precisely agreeing
    in sentiment or opinion and form or manner of expression; --
    applied to concerted action or language which is used by two
    or more governments in treating with another government.
    [Webster 1913 Suppl.]
